What is Crypto.com?

Crypto.com is a cryptocurrency platform that offers a variety of services, including buying, selling, and trading cryptocurrencies, as well as a crypto wallet, Visa debit cards, and a staking platform. The company aims to accelerate the adoption of cryptocurrencies by making it easier and safer for users to access and use digital assets. Crypto.com also provides additional features such as earning interest on crypto holdings, DeFi products, and NFT trading. The platform is accessible via a mobile app and web interface, catering to both beginners and experienced users.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Cryptocurrency Compliance Officer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Cryptocurrency Compliance Officer, you need a solid understanding of financial regulations, anti-money laundering (AML) protocols, and digital asset ecosystems, often supported by degrees in finance, law, or related fields. Familiarity with compliance management systems, blockchain analytics tools, and certifications such as CAMS (Certified Anti-Money Laundering Specialist) are typically required. Strong analytical thinking, attention to detail, and effective communication are essential soft skills for investigating transactions and collaborating with internal and external stakeholders. These skills ensure regulatory adherence, risk mitigation, and the integrity of crypto operations in a rapidly evolving industry.

Crypto.com Arena has an unrivaled reputation for excellence, having established itself as one of the world's busiest and most successful venues in the world. As the home of three professional sports franchises - the NBA's Los Angeles Lakers, the NHL's LA Kings and the WNBA's Los Angeles Sparks - Crypto.com Arena has proven to be a home court advantage for the local teams. The AEG owned and operated arena continues to distinguish itself as the host of major, high-profile events of national and international distinction including the 2004, 2011 & 2018 NBA All-Star Games, 2002 & 2017 NHL All-Star Games, 2000 Democratic National Convention, 2009 World Figure Skating Championships and 21 GRAMMY Awards shows.
For a quarter of a century, Crypto.com Arena has been marked with performances and special events that brought international stature to the downtown Los Angeles venue including concerts headlined by Taylor Swift, Drake, Beyonce, Prince, U2, Paul McCartney, Garth Brooks, Usher, Jay-Z, Keith Urban, Roger Waters, Britney Spears, Katy Perry, Ed Sheeran, Kendrick Lamar, Michael Buble, Carrie Underwood and Justin Timberlake, as well as world championship boxing, family shows and other live events.

Job Summary:

The Guest Services Supervisor I is responsible for providing excellent guest service at all Crypto.com Arena, Peacock Theater, and L.A. LIVE events while supervising Guest Services Team Members (Guest Service Representatives). The Supervisor is expected to establish and maintain good working relationships with building personnel, guests, visitors, and vendors.

Essential Functions:

Staff Supervision

  • Assign Team Member deployments.
  • Assign and monitor appropriate rest/meal breaks.
  • Assign and monitor necessary equipment.
  • Actively monitor Team Member interactions with guests at all times to ensure a high level of guest satisfaction.
  • Provide leadership and guidance to Team Members.
  • Provide timely and appropriate coaching to Team Members on performance, both positive and corrective, using the "Situation, Impact and Alternative" guidelines.
  • Effectively communicate escalated Team Member issues to Guest Services Management.
  • Administer appropriate disciplinary documents as needed to ensure compliance of Crypto.com Arena, Peacock Theater company/department policies in accordance with the SEIU Local 1877 Union contract.
  • Monitor and document Team Member tardiness and administer appropriate disciplinary documentation.

Guest Services

  • Resolve ticketing issues.
  • Accommodate guests with disabilities in compliance with the Americans with Disabilities Act.
  • Assist guests with directional and informational inquiries.
  • Serve as escalation point for guest complaints/issues.
  • Assist and provide angry or emotional guests with recovery services as needed.

Intradepartmental Needs

  • Monitor individual work emails frequently and respond as needed.
  • Submit approved Incident Reports according to venue specific guidelines.
  • Submit frequent Event Recap Reports, summarizing: Event, Team Member, Venue and Guest comments.
  • Promote ENCORE|LA by becoming an ENCORE|LA advocate and champion for its core principles and values.
  • Promote department specific safety trainings, including monthly Injury Illness Prevention Program (IIPP) trainings.

Interdepartmental Communications

  • Complete monthly Security Mentor lessons.
  • Complete biannual Human Resources Harassment training.
  • Submit Work Orders according to venue operational needs.

Time Management Daily

  • Effectively manage time to ensure all event related tasks are completed prior to the conclusion of each shift.
  • Complete Rest/Meal breaks in accordance with California Labor Laws.
  • Submit reports (i.e. Work Orders, Incident Reports, Event Recaps) in a timely manner.

Special Projects

  • Assist Guest Services Management team with special projects/tasks as assigned.

Required Qualifications:

  • A minimum education level of: High School Diploma or its equivalency.
  • A minimum of 3 years of related work experience.
  • Proficient computer skills, including Microsoft Office applications (Outlook, Word, and Excel).
  • Available to work at least five (5) events per week, including nights, weekends and holidays.
  • Strong interpersonal and communication (written and verbal) skills.
  • Demonstrated ability to multi-task and perform under pressure.
  • Strong teamwork etiquette and relationship-building skills.
  • Able and willing to adapt to changes in nightly assignment.
  • Able to maintain Guest, Team Member and Company confidentiality.
  • Able to move about throughout a shift, stand or remain in a stationary position (e.g., when assigned to a station or post) for multiple hours (4-6 hours per shift), and lift or move/position items weighing up to 30 lbs.
  • Strong decision-making skills.
  • Able to read, listen and communicate effectively in English, both verbally and in writing.
  • Must be able to work evenings, weekends, holidays, as scheduled.

Preferred Qualifications:

  • Bilingual (Spanish) a plus.
  • Previous experience working in a similar facility environment.
